Transaction ce06879f9da2a44cf69d18394302657cffd6ad531a7c3b645bdb92fc0d07cb8e

block
c789d207a9c421a9748059232cf736b3354f5fd40e98313aaaee6229a39998d3

1 Input

29 Outputs